Telephone Exchange PBX from the 50s/60s

About the Item

Telephone exchange, PBX from the 50s/60s. Manual telephone system used to interconnect several lines in a company or organisation. With a wooden case and metal inserts, a black bakelite handset, a crank and the classic rotary disc dial, Lisbon and Oporto telephones. The front has a black control panel full of coloured switches, keys and buttons, allowing the operator to redirect calls between extensions and internal and external lines. Above this panel is a set of connection ports for telephone cables. On the left-hand side, the handset is fitted into a side holder. This historic piece reflects the evolution of telecommunications and the operation of the first telephone exchange systems. Signs of use.
